The Sculpture Walk is an intriguing and interpretive detour from the Australian history and heritage of Werribee Park.
The Sculpture Walk winds through the farm and riverine areas and features a collection of works by Australia's leading sculptors and selected winners of the national Helen Lempriere Award.
Don't forget to pick up an audio guide. You'll discover the inspiration and meaning of the works is sometimes far more than meets the eye.
